About Hnf
The Heinz Nixdorf MuseumsForum is the world's largest computer museum located in Paderborn, offering a comprehensive exploration of the history and development of information technology. Visitors can engage with various exhibitions, workshops, and educational programs designed for all ages.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the opening hours of the museum?
The museum is open Tuesday to Friday from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M and Saturday to Sunday from 10:00 AM to 6:00 PM.
Is there an admission fee?
Yes, the museum charges an admission fee, which can vary based on age and group size.
Are there educational programs for schools?
Yes, the museum offers guided tours and workshops specifically designed for school groups.
Can I visit the museum virtually?
Yes, the museum provides a virtual tour option for those who cannot visit in person.
Is the museum accessible for individuals with disabilities?
Yes, the Heinz Nixdorf MuseumsForum is designed to be accessible for all visitors.
